RCW 48.205.010 Application.

(1) The requirements of this chapter shall apply to pet insurance policies that are issued to any resident of this state, are sold, solicited, negotiated, or offered in this state, and policies or certificates that are delivered or issued for delivery in this state.(2) All other …

RCW 48.205.050 Exclusions—Waiting periods—Requirements.

(1) A pet insurer may issue policies that exclude coverage on the basis of one or more preexisting conditions with appropriate disclosure to the consumer. The pet insurer has the burden of proving that the preexisting condition exclusion applies to the condition for which a claim…
RCW 48.205.060 Wellness programs—Marketing—Requirements.

(1) A pet insurer and insurance producer may not:(a) Market a wellness program as pet insurance; or(b) Market a wellness program during the sale, solicitation, or negotiation of pet insurance.(2) If a wellness program is sold by either a pet insurer or an insurance producer, or b…

RCW 48.205.080 Rules.

The insurance commissioner may adopt rules as necessary to implement and administer this chapter.[ 2023 c 42 s 8.]Notes:Effective date—2023 c 42: See note following RCW 48.205.010.
